SQL Server默认端口

SQL Server默认端口

SQL Server默认端口

1. 简介

SQL Server 是一款由微软公司开发的关系型数据库管理系统。默认情况下,SQL Server 在安装后会使用一个默认的端口进行通信。了解 SQL Server 的默认端口对于数据库管理员和开发人员来说是很重要的,因为在配置和连接数据库时,需要指定正确的端口。

本文将详细介绍 SQL Server 的默认端口以及相关知识,并提供相应的示例代码和运行结果。

2. SQL Server 默认端口的概述

SQL Server 默认使用两个端口进行通信,分别是 TCP 端口和 UDP 端口。默认情况下,TCP 端口为 1433,UDP 端口为 1434。

  • TCP 端口:TCP 协议是用于建立稳定的连接,SQL Server 通过 TCP 端口进行数据库连接和数据传输。大部分常见的数据库客户端工具(如 SQL Server Management Studio)都使用 TCP 端口进行连接。

  • UDP 端口:UDP 协议是一种无连接的协议,UDP 端口用于 SQL Server 的广播服务。广播服务用于查询正在运行的 SQL Server 实例和端口号。

3. 查询 SQL Server 默认端口

要查询 SQL Server 默认的 TCP 和 UDP 端口号,可以使用以下步骤:

步骤 1:打开 SQL Server Configuration Manager

首先,打开 SQL Server Configuration Manager。在窗口的左侧窗格中,展开 “SQL Server 网络配置”,然后点击 “协议”。

步骤 2:查看 TCP/IP 属性

在 “协议” 下,选择 “TCP/IP”。在右侧窗格中,可以看到 TCP/IP 相关的属性和详细设置。找到 “IP地址” 选项卡,并滚动到下方区域。

步骤 3:查看 TCP 端口号

在 “IP地址” 选项卡的下方区域,可以看到 “TCP 端口” 属性。默认情况下,该值为 1433。

步骤 4:查看 UDP 端口号

继续在 “IP地址” 选项卡的下方区域,找到 “IPALL” 区域,可以看到 “TCP 动态端口” 属性和 “UDP 端口” 属性。默认情况下,”UDP 端口” 的值也为 1433。

通过以上步骤,可以找到 SQL Server 的默认 TCP 和 UDP 端口号。

4. 修改 SQL Server 默认端口

在某些情况下,你可能需要修改 SQL Server 的默认端口号。例如,如果需要与其他应用程序共享同一个端口,则需要修改默认端口。

要修改 SQL Server 的默认端口号,可以使用以下步骤:

步骤 1:打开 SQL Server Configuration Manager

与查询默认端口的步骤相同,首先打开 SQL Server Configuration Manager。

步骤 2:修改 TCP/IP 属性

在 “协议” 下,选择 “TCP/IP”。在右侧窗格中,找到 “IP地址” 选项卡并滚动到下方区域。

步骤 3:修改 TCP 端口号

在 “IP地址” 选项卡的下方区域,找到 “TCP 端口” 属性,并修改为你希望使用的端口号。

步骤 4:重启 SQL Server 服务

完成 TCP 端口的修改后,需要重启 SQL Server 服务,使新的设置生效。在 SQL Server Configuration Manager 中选择 “SQL Server 服务”,右键点击 “SQL Server (MSSQLSERVER)”,然后选择 “重启”。

示例代码和运行结果

以下是一个使用 SQL Server 默认端口进行连接的示例代码(使用 Python 和 pyodbc 库):

import pyodbc

# 创建连接字符串
conn_str = 'DRIVER={SQL Server};SERVER=localhost;DATABASE=YourDatabase;UID=YourUsername;PWD=YourPassword'

# 建立数据库连接
conn = pyodbc.connect(conn_str)

# 创建游标对象
cursor = conn.cursor()

# 执行 SQL 查询
cursor.execute('SELECT * FROM YourTable')

# 获取查询结果
rows = cursor.fetchall()

# 输出结果
for row in rows:
    print(row)

# 关闭游标和连接
cursor.close()
conn.close()

请注意,上面的示例代码需要将 localhostYourDatabaseYourUsernameYourPassword 替换为实际的数据库连接信息。运行结果将显示查询结果的每一行。

结论

SQL Server 默认的 TCP 端口号为 1433,UDP 端口号也为 1433。通过 SQL Server Configuration Manager,可以查询和修改 SQL Server 的默认端口号。

了解 SQL Server 默认端口对于正确配置和连接数据库非常重要。在实际开发和管理数据库时,需要根据实际情况选择合适的端口号,并在连接字符串中正确指定端口号。

Camera课程

Python教程

Java教程

Web教程

数据库教程

图形图像教程

办公软件教程

Linux教程

计算机教程

大数据教程

开发工具教程